Biological Background: SMAD2 Function and Localization
- SMAD2 (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 2) is a receptor-regulated SMAD (R-SMAD) and intracellular signal transducer of the TGF-beta and activin pathways.
- Upon ligand binding, type 1 receptor kinases phosphorylate SMAD2 at S465/S467, enabling complex formation with SMAD4 and nuclear translocation to regulate target gene transcription.
- Alternative names include JV18-1, hMAD-2, MADH2, and MADR2; the protein belongs to the SMAD family and is encoded by the SMAD2 gene.
- SMAD2 binds the TRE promoter element and, with SMAD4, activates TGF-beta-responsive genes involved in processes such as odontoblastic differentiation.
- Acetylation, phosphorylation, and ubiquitination modifications dynamically regulate SMAD2 activity, stability, and subcellular redistribution.
- Expressed at high levels in skeletal muscle, heart, placenta, and endothelial cells.
- May act as a tumor suppressor in colorectal carcinoma.
- Related references: PMID:8752209
- The protein localizes to both the cytoplasm and nucleus, shuttling between compartments upon activation.
Experimental Guidance and Technical Tips
- The immunogen is a synthetic phosphorylated peptide spanning S465 and S467 of human SMAD2. To detect endogenous phosphorylation, treat cells with TGF-β1 or activin A and include phosphatase inhibitors in lysis buffers.
- For Western blotting, a band around 52 kDa is expected; validate the signal using phosphatase treatment or non-phospho controls.
- The antibody cross-reacts with human and mouse SMAD2; verify species reactivity in your model system.
- For ELISA, consider coating plates with phospho-peptide and non-phospho-peptide to assess specificity for the phosphorylated epitopes.
